Faint lines on HPT 14, 15 & 16 DPO8
Hi, it's been a while since I've visited the site. Unfortunately, Ive had multiple miscarriages over the past 1.5 years. On Thursday I got a BFP. It did kind of sneak up on me because I’m not having many symptoms.; just a little breast soreness. Anyway, the tests that I’ve taken since Thursday evening (I’ve taken 4 HPTs) have all given faintly positive results. The First Response test that I took yesterday afternoon is light, but about 50% darker than the line on the test I took this morning with FMU. Should I be worried about this? I’m going in for a b-test on Monday morning, but it’s going to be a long weekend. Any idea how the bands on HPT should or should not be looking at this stage?! Shouldn't the lines be getting darker?
